The Inugami's magic resistance seemed quite high.

The crimson-purple electric sparks flowed through the thick, white fur, leaving only a superficial layer of charred marks.

However, the Inugami's elongated and terrifying mouth, dripping with saliva, lacked the protection of fur, and when it bit down on the Yin Thunder, it was visibly eroded and scorched, instantly bursting open with a festering wound.

But these minor injuries were completely unable to stop it.

The white, humanoid dog didn't dodge or avoid, charging straight out from the forest of Yin Thunder summoned by Kamiyagawa.

The pain brought by the piercing electricity seemed to further fuel its ferocity and bloodthirstiness as a beast. Its eyes gleamed with a violent red light, forever insatiable, forever craving fresh flesh and blood.

"Devour! Crush!"

The Inugami's throat emitted a vague and deep roar, opening its blood-filled mouth and lunging at Kamiyagawa.
